Gresham Oregon Durable Special Power of Attorney is a legal document that grants someone (referred to as the "principal") the authority to appoint an agent or attorney-in-fact to handle specific personal or financial matters on their behalf. This type of power of attorney is specifically designed to remain in effect even if the principal becomes incapacitated or mentally incompetent. The Gresham Oregon Durable Special Power of Attorney enables individuals to choose from various specialized powers they wish to delegate to their agent. These powers could include managing real estate, dealing with financial transactions, handling tax matters, making healthcare decisions, managing business affairs, or even making educational decisions for minor children. There are different types of Gresham Oregon Durable Special Power of Attorney, each catering to specific areas of concern or need. Some commonly used variations include: 1. Financial Power of Attorney: This type of document empowers the agent to handle financial matters such as banking, investment management, and real estate transactions on behalf of the principal. 2. Medical Power of Attorney: With this type, the agent is authorized to make healthcare decisions, including medical treatment choices, hospitalization, and end-of-life care, if the principal is unable to do so. 3. Limited Power of Attorney: This variation grants the agent specific powers for a limited period or particular purpose. For example, a limited power of attorney can be used to authorize the agent to handle a real estate closing on behalf of the principal. 4. General Power of Attorney: Unlike the "special" in special power of attorney, a general power of attorney grants the agent broader powers to act on behalf of the principal in nearly all matters, both personal and financial. This type is not typically durable, meaning it becomes invalid if the principal becomes incapacitated. The key difference between a limited power of attorney and a Gresham Oregon Durable Special Power of Attorney lies in the scope of authority. A limited power of attorney grants your agent specific, predefined powers for a certain period or situation, while a durable power of attorney allows your agent to act on your behalf indefinitely or until you revoke it. This flexibility makes the durable power of attorney particularly useful for long-term planning and unforeseen circumstances.
